Studies on Polyphenol Oxidase of Tricholoma matsutake(S . Ito et Imai) Sing

Abstract
The characteristics of crude polyphenol oxidase extracted from mushroom[Trichotoma matsutake(S. Ito et Imai) Sing.] were investigated.
The enzyme showed highest affinity to pyrogaroll among trihydroxyphenols. Except for o-diphenols the enzyme was inactive in di- and monophenols. The optimum pH was about 4 and the optimum temperature ranged from 45 to 55¡É. The enzyme activity was completely inhibited by 70¡É heat treatment for 2 min. Cu^(++), Fe^(++) and Mg^(++) activated the enzyme at low concentration(10^(-1)mM), but inhibited at high concentration (1mM). The most potent inhibitors were Na-diethyldithiocarbamate, L-ascorbic acid, L-cysteine and NaCl. The Km value with pyrogaroll was 0.88mM.
